2010-03-11 61 views
1
  1. 我们应该在哪里赶上例外如何在c#中的Windows应用程序中捕获异常?

    • 在层边界(用户界面 - > BLL & BLL-> DAL)
    • 在这种方法中,其中有层只有一些业务逻辑目前
      之间没有相互作用
  2. 如何在Save/Delete中写入异常,其中执行了一些DML语句?

    • 我应该在DAL中写什么?
    • 我应该在BLL中写什么?
    • 我应该在UI中写什么?

  3. 进去/ Load方法我们如何处理异常

    • 我应该在BLL写什么目的呢?
    • 我应该在UI中写什么?

  4. 我应该捕获系统异常?

+0

你是针对特定的技术或语言,还是这是一个普遍的问题? – 2010-03-11 05:06:35

+0

我正在使用.NET 3.5框架和C#语言 – Arpita 2010-03-11 05:22:50

回答

2

有异常处理的一般规则是:只处理你的图层能够处理的异常。如果你不能,让更高级的人来处理它。

相关问题